I'm suppose to met Rolf Long-Tooth on the western side of Lake Fjalding but I don't see him anywhere. I see these two ppl who are having an affair but thats it. Then when I'm walking around my journal updates and says I should check in with Carius but he ain't there. What do I do?

ahh that quest's confusing. when they say western side, they actually mean a little way over the hill on the western side, not literally on the lake's edge. so just head over the west bank near the lake and u shud see a torchlight in the distance, that's rolf.

As i remember they were a lil south of the ice armor guys which is pretty much between the two river forks on that bank. I searched for like an hour before i found the guy on this quest talk about BAD directions.
